RAID configuration on HP Proliant DL380 Gen10 after OS installed
Hello,
I have new HP Server HP Proliant DL380 Gen10 with 2 hard drives of 1.2TB each. I am trying to configure RAID 1 after OS been installed in the server, and while going through the steps, at this point of selecting the drives to create a logical drive I get a warning message " One or more selected drives are connected to mixed mode ports, and directly exposed to the OS. These drives will become unavailable to the OS after this operation."
So, Is it safe to configure RAID on the server after OS installed on the server, will my data be loss after doing so.Thank You

Re: RAID configuration on HP Proliant DL380 Gen10 after OS installed
If there are data already on the drives and you create a RAID now, data will be lost.
